| Parameter | Required | Description |
|---|---|---|
--origin | Yes | Departure city or airport code (e.g., "Beijing", "PVG") |
--destination | Yes | Arrival city or airport code (e.g., "Shanghai", "NRT") |
--dep-date | No | Departure date, YYYY-MM-DD |
--dep-date-start | No | Start of flexible date range |
--dep-date-end | No | End of flexible date range |
--back-date | No | Return date for round-trip |
--sort-type | No | 3 (price ascending) |
--max-price | No | Price ceiling in CNY |
--journey-type | No | Default: show both |
--seat-class-name | No | Cabin class (economy/business/first) |
--dep-hour-start | No | Departure hour filter start (0-23) |
--dep-hour-end | No | Departure hour filter end (0-23) |
| Value | Meaning |
|---|---|
1 | Price descending |
2 | Recommended |
3 | Price ascending |
4 | Duration ascending |
5 | Duration descending |
6 | Earliest departure |
7 | Latest departure |
8 | Direct flights first |
